okay here's something you should try if you are in Delhi. boneless butter chicken and rumali roti from havemore or gulati, rasmalai for sweet dish or badaam milk from haldiram. next day try daal makhni and butter naan and in the end have some big rasgullealso try mutton Barra at pindi. these three restaurants are at pandara road near India gate in Delhi. try alloo tikki at bobby tikki wala you can also try dahi bhalle and chaat paapri. also try chole bhature at a restaurant near fatehpuri masjid near chandni chowk. if you are near canaught place during lunch time visit jantarmantar there is a chain of local restaurants near by. you will find a lot of people protesting there for different causes. try gulabjamuns and thaali there. in the end you can always try shahi paneer with butter naan. onion rava Masala dosa at sarnam bhavan. do buy some banana chips from there, you won't regret it. you can try idli sambhar or vada sambhar or uthpam there as well. if you want a non vegetarian buffet try barbeque nation at cannaught place do reserve a table in advance as there is a wait time. same for sarnam bhavan.

I too have been to this place. Really nice food especially the chicken satay which has a lemony flavor. It also has unique table system which are the seats of scooters or bikes of the owner parked in front of the dhaba. to keep the plates and have an interesting dining experience.
